Type Alias pallet_domains::OpaqueBundleOf

source ·
pub type OpaqueBundleOf<T> = OpaqueBundle<BlockNumberFor<T>, <T as Config>::Hash, <T as Config>::DomainHeader, <T as Config>::Balance>;

Aliased Type§

struct OpaqueBundleOf<T> {
    pub sealed_header: SealedBundleHeader<<<<T as Config>::Block as HeaderProvider>::HeaderT as Header>::Number, <T as Config>::Hash, <T as Config>::DomainHeader, <T as Config>::Balance>,
    pub extrinsics: Vec<OpaqueExtrinsic>,
}

Fields§

§sealed_header: SealedBundleHeader<<<<T as Config>::Block as HeaderProvider>::HeaderT as Header>::Number, <T as Config>::Hash, <T as Config>::DomainHeader, <T as Config>::Balance>

Sealed bundle header.

§extrinsics: Vec<OpaqueExtrinsic>

The accompanying extrinsics.